Bug 287136: Missing validations in editproducts.cgi - Patch by Fr�d�ric Buclin <LpSolit@gmail.com> r=joel a=justdave

This commit is contained in:
lpsolit%gmail.com 2005-05-03 18:32:58 +00:00
parent 9590682009
commit ca5addac97

View File

@ -425,6 +425,12 @@ if ($action eq 'new') {
# Cleanups and validity checks
my $classification_id = 1;
if (Param('useclassification')) {
CheckClassification($classification);
$classification_id = get_classification_id($classification);
}
unless ($product) {
print "You must enter a name for the new product. Please press\n";
print "<b>Back</b> and try again.\n";
@ -475,11 +481,6 @@ if ($action eq 'new') {
$votestoconfirm ||= 0;
my $defaultmilestone = $cgi->param('defaultmilestone') || "---";
my $classification_id = 1;
if (Param('useclassification')) {
$classification_id = get_classification_id($classification);
}
# Add the new product.
SendSQL("INSERT INTO products ( " .
"name, description, milestoneurl, disallownew, votesperuser, " .